iPhone 15 Pro Max Battery Draining Fast

The iPhone 15 Pro Max ships with a 4,422 mAh battery โ€” impressive, but users still report faster-than-expected drain. Here's a complete fix guide from the easy wins to the deep fixes.

๐Ÿ“Š What Battery Life to Expect

Apple's ratings for the iPhone 15 Pro Max:

  • Video streaming: Up to 29 hours
  • Heavy mixed use: 8-12 hours screen-on time
  • Light/medium use: Easily 1.5-2 full days

If you're not hitting at least 6 hours of screen-on time with typical use, something is pulling extra power. Let's find it.

๐Ÿ”‹ Step 1: Check Battery Health

  1. Go to Settings โ†’ Battery โ†’ Battery Health & Charging
  2. Check Maximum Capacity
  • 95-100%: Battery is healthy โ€” software is the issue
  • 85-94%: Normal wear โ€” still functional
  • Under 80%: Significant degradation โ€” replacement warranted

Also confirm Optimized Battery Charging is enabled โ€” it slows charging when the phone predicts you won't need it immediately, reducing long-term wear.

๐Ÿ” Step 2: Identify the Drain Source

  1. Go to Settings โ†’ Battery
  2. View usage by app for Last 24 Hours and Last 10 Days
  3. Tap Show Activity to see screen time vs background time

Red flags to look for:

  • Any app showing significant Background Activity without equivalent screen use
  • Apps you rarely open appearing in the top 5
  • "Home & Lock Screen" using high battery โ€” means screen is on too much or AOD is heavy

๐Ÿ“ฑ Step 3: Always-On Display (AOD)

The iPhone 15 Pro Max has an Always-On Display that keeps time and notifications visible at all times. It's convenient but costs battery โ€” especially if your screen is bright:

  • Turn it off: Settings โ†’ Display & Brightness โ†’ Always On โ€” toggle off
  • Or reduce its impact: AOD dims heavily in dark rooms, but in bright environments it works harder

Disabling AOD alone can add 30-60 minutes of battery life for heavy users.

โš™๏ธ Step 4: Kill Background App Refresh

Apps silently refreshing content in the background is the #1 drain culprit for most users:

  1. Settings โ†’ General โ†’ Background App Refresh
  2. Set the master toggle to Off โ€” or go through app-by-app and disable for social media, news, and shopping apps

You'll still get push notifications. The only difference: apps won't silently pre-load content until you actually open them.

๐Ÿ“ Step 5: Audit Location Services

Location is a quiet power drain, especially when apps run GPS in the background constantly:

  1. Settings โ†’ Privacy & Security โ†’ Location Services
  2. Review each app โ€” change to While Using or Never wherever possible
  3. Watch for the purple arrow next to apps actively using location right now

Keep "Always On" only for: Apple Maps, Find My, fitness trackers you rely on. Everything else should be "While Using."

๐ŸŒ Step 6: 5G Power Management

5G uses significantly more power than LTE โ€” especially in areas with weak 5G signal where your phone is constantly hunting for a connection:

  1. Settings โ†’ Cellular โ†’ Cellular Data Options โ†’ Voice & Data
  2. Switch from 5G On to 5G Auto โ€” this uses 5G only when it meaningfully improves performance, falling back to LTE otherwise
  3. In areas with poor 5G, switch to LTE entirely

5G Auto is the sweet spot for most users โ€” faster when it matters, battery-conscious when it doesn't.

๐Ÿ“ง Step 7: Fix Email Fetch Settings

Push email (delivered instantly) keeps a persistent connection to mail servers โ€” draining battery continuously:

  1. Settings โ†’ Mail โ†’ Accounts โ†’ Fetch New Data
  2. Change Push to Fetch โ€” set interval to every 30 minutes or hourly
  3. For accounts you don't need instant email from, set to Manual

๐Ÿ”„ Step 8: Software Fixes

Update iOS: Battery drain bugs are common after major iOS releases and are usually fixed in point updates. Settings โ†’ General โ†’ Software Update.

Restart the phone: A full power-off restart clears runaway background processes. Hold side + volume down โ†’ slide to power off โ†’ wait 30s โ†’ power on.

Reset All Settings: If you've tried everything โ€” Settings โ†’ General โ†’ Transfer or Reset iPhone โ†’ Reset โ†’ Reset All Settings. This resets preferences without deleting data. Re-pair Bluetooth devices after.

๐Ÿ”Œ USB-C Charging Tips

The iPhone 15 Pro Max was the first Pro to use USB-C. A few charging habits that protect long-term battery health:

  • Use Apple-certified cables โ€” cheap knockoffs can deliver inconsistent voltage
  • Don't charge to 100% nightly โ€” Optimized Charging handles this, but be aware
  • Avoid extreme temperatures while charging โ€” heat degrades battery chemistry faster
  • For fastest charging, use a 20W+ USB-C charger
